N9078E, 1946 Aeronca 11AC Chief C/N 11AC-710, 78E flys south in the Calif central valley.In the distance to the west is seen Mt Diablo (3865 ft)which is the most prominent landmark and can be seen for a hundred miles.On VFR days it made navigation easy.
